The accounts that can do the most damage in an estate are usually the ones managed the least. Domain admins, service accounts and local administrator rights are the keys to everything, and in most organisations they are held permanently, shared informally and reviewed rarely.
That is not an oversight anyone chose. It is what happens when access is granted to solve a problem and never revisited. It is also precisely what an attacker looks for, because one compromised administrative account is worth a thousand ordinary ones.
Standing privilege is privilege that exists whether or not anyone is using it. It sits in the directory waiting, and its risk is constant rather than tied to the work it was granted for. ManageEngine PAM360 inverts that. Access is granted for a purpose, held for a defined period, monitored throughout and withdrawn when the work finishes. At platform level it standardises how elevated access is controlled and gives end-to-end visibility into actions performed on critical systems, databases and cloud resources.
What it consolidates is worth knowing early, because it explains what you are buying. ManageEngine has three long-standing point products in this space: Password Manager Pro for credential vaulting, discovery and rotation, Key Manager Plus for the SSH key and certificate lifecycle, and Access Manager Plus for remote privileged session management. PAM360 brings those into a single platform and adds the correlation between them. If you already own one of them, the commercial question is not whether to buy something new but whether to consolidate what you already run, and the answer is frequently that you are paying for two thirds of the platform already.

Privilege That Expires
If privileged passwords live in spreadsheets, scripts or somebody's memory, that is the real attack surface, whatever the rest of the security architecture looks like.
PAM360 discovers privileged accounts, users and credentials across the estate first, which in practice is where the uncomfortable findings appear, and holds them in an encrypted store with automated rotation and fine-grained role-based access control. Credentials are fetched at run time when a session starts, so the user connects to the target without the credential passing through their hands. For SSH and RDP sessions the platform uses the stored credential tied to the target machine, validating the user's access rights through multi-factor authentication or policy-based access control before the session begins.
The practical consequence is that a credential cannot be written down, shared with a colleague, or carried to a new employer, because nobody ever had it. It also means rotation stops being a change event that breaks things, because nothing downstream is holding a copy.
Vaulting on its own still leaves the privilege standing, though, and the safest standing privilege is none at all. Just in time elevation provisions higher privileges only when a user genuinely needs them, for a defined task and a defined time, then revokes them automatically and resets the password afterwards. Users are elevated into local or domain privileged groups for the job and dropped back out when it is done. Application and command controls limit what can be done with the privilege while it is held, so the grant is bounded in scope as well as in time.
Access approval workflows can be tied to ticket validation, so credential retrieval for a service request is authorised only once the ticket status has been verified. For an NHS organisation already running a service desk, this is one of the more valuable integrations in the platform and one of the least demonstrated. It links the access grant to the documented reason for it, which is exactly what an auditor asks for and exactly what is usually missing. It also removes the most common informal practice in IT operations, which is elevating first and raising the ticket afterwards.
Taken to its conclusion, that becomes ephemeral accounts: temporary, time bound privileged accounts created on the target system when an access request is approved, and removed automatically once the session ends. Nothing persistent is left behind to be discovered, misused or forgotten in a later access review, which removes an entire category of standing risk rather than managing it. It reduces lateral movement risk specifically, because there is no dormant privileged account for an attacker to find after compromising something adjacent. All activity through an ephemeral account remains fully auditable, so removing the account does not remove the record.
Control At The Point Of Use
When someone holds the keys to a critical system, knowing that they connected is not the same as knowing what they did.
PAM360 lets you launch, monitor and shadow privileged remote sessions in real time, with dual control where the system warrants it, and the ability to terminate a session in progress. Sessions are captured and archived as video files to support investigative audits. Access policies can be defined by user group, address restriction or device specific rule, so the controls around a session reflect the sensitivity of what sits behind it rather than applying uniformly across the estate.
The point we would add is that recorded sessions are only evidence if somebody has tested retrieving and replaying one. An untested evidence store is an assumption, and it is the assumption most often found to be wrong at the moment it matters.
Below the session layer sits the quieter problem. Local administrator rights are convenient, and they are also how one compromised user becomes a full breach, because malware inherits whatever the logged on account holds. Endpoint privilege management revokes unnecessary local admin accounts and enforces least privilege through allowlisting and blocklisting applications per endpoint, restricting child processes so that an approved application cannot be used to launch something else, and granting just in time elevation for the specific tasks that genuinely need it. Users keep the ability to do their jobs and lose the standing administrative power attackers depend on.
In a clinical setting the granularity matters more than the principle. The cost of a user being unable to complete a task is measured in patient time, so a blanket removal of local admin without an elevation path is not a security improvement, it is a service incident waiting to happen. The sequence that works is discovery, then allowlisting for what is genuinely needed, then removal.
Around all of it, PAM360 evaluates the request rather than only the requester. A trust scoring mechanism covers both users and devices, access is granted in real time on trust score and context rather than a static rule set, and it can be challenged, limited or withdrawn the moment risk is detected. Verification is continuous rather than a decision taken once at login and assumed for the rest of the session. Machine learning anomaly detection surfaces unusual privileged activity, which is the category of event least likely to be caught by a rule written in advance.
The Identities That Are Not People
Hard-coded passwords in scripts and pipelines are a breach waiting to happen, and they are common in every estate that has automated anything.
PAM360 secures and rotates the credentials used by non-human identities: machines, applications, services, scripts, processes and DevOps pipelines. Secrets are retrieved securely at run time rather than embedded in source. Integration is through SDKs, global APIs and SCIM connectors, so privileged access routines can be woven into your own applications and delivery pipelines without slowing development down. Application to application and application to database retrieval runs over secure REST and SSH based command line APIs, with identity verified through SSL certificates and hostname validation, and registered API users holding unique authentication tokens.
Keys and certificates are the same problem wearing different clothes. An expired certificate or an orphaned SSH key looks like a small oversight until it takes a service down or grants access nobody is auditing. PAM360 discovers SSH devices across the network and enumerates the keys already deployed on them, which is usually the first time an organisation sees the true number. It creates and deploys new key pairs with a single action and enforces automated periodic rotation, which removes the key sprawl that grants quiet, unaudited access. Alongside it, SSL and TLS certificate lifecycle management handles discovery, renewal and deployment. With public certificate lifetimes shortening under the CA/Browser Forum ballot, the manual approach to renewal has a visible expiry date of its own, and the workload is about to triple.
In cloud environments, excessive permissions accumulate the same way. They are easy to grant, rarely reviewed, and invisible until something uses them. Cloud Infrastructure Entitlements Management identifies the risk that comes from excessive permissions, policy violations and misconfigurations, presenting vulnerable permissions from a centralised dashboard, with detection and mitigation workflows that support the move towards zero standing privileges in the cloud.
One point of accuracy that a demonstration will not always make clear. The release notes describe cloud entitlement coverage as focused on AWS environments. If your cloud estate is principally Azure, which for most NHS organisations it is, confirm the current coverage position before this capability carries weight in a business case. We would rather tell you that now than after a procurement.
What The Auditor Asks For
Privileged access is where auditors look hardest, so it pays to start from a foundation built for scrutiny.
PAM360 is built to meet the standards regulated organisations are held to, including NIST, PCI DSS, FISMA, HIPAA, SOX and ISO/IEC 27001, with real time audits and ready made compliance reports. Every privileged action is tied to validated business context and captured for audit, so demonstrating adherence to internal controls and external regulatory requirements, whether for the NHS DSPT or another framework, is a report rather than a research project.
One governance question is worth settling before go live. PAM360 applies AI to session analysis and cloud entitlement recommendations, and supports both hosted providers and self hosted models running inside your own infrastructure. For an NHS information governance conversation, the difference between a hosted model under a third party agreement and a self hosted model inside your own boundary is the difference between a lengthy assessment and a short one. Decide which route you are taking before the capability is switched on, not after.
As with Log360, the product produces the evidence and the mapping is the work. Knowing which DSPT outcome a privileged session recording evidences is what turns a capability into an audit position. Where both are deployed, PAM360 feeds privileged session and credential activity into Log360, so a privileged action can be correlated against everything else happening at that moment rather than sitting in a separate audit log nobody opens between assessments.
